CVSROOT:        /cvs
Module name:    src
Changes by:     clau...@cvs.openbsd.org 2021/10/06 09:46:03

Modified files:
        sys/arch/alpha/alpha: machdep.c 
        sys/arch/amd64/amd64: machdep.c 
        sys/arch/arm/arm: sig_machdep.c 
        sys/arch/arm64/arm64: sig_machdep.c 
        sys/arch/hppa/hppa: machdep.c 
        sys/arch/i386/i386: machdep.c 
        sys/arch/m88k/m88k: sig_machdep.c 
        sys/arch/macppc/macppc: machdep.c 
        sys/arch/mips64/mips64: sendsig.c 
        sys/arch/powerpc64/powerpc64: machdep.c 
        sys/arch/riscv64/riscv64: sig_machdep.c 
        sys/arch/sh/sh : sh_machdep.c 
        sys/arch/sparc64/sparc64: machdep.c 
        sys/kern       : kern_sig.c 
        sys/sys        : signalvar.h 

Log message:
Change sendsig() interface so that the MD code does not need to access
data from struct process anymore. This changes how siginfo and onstack
are accessed and make sendsig() more MP friendly.
With and OK semarie@ OK kettenis@

Reply via email to